I am in JP, 30... was strict macro a few years ago and now I am trying to lay a strong macro ground for a less rigid way of eating. I had been vegan at one point and a lacto ovo veg at one point (in total for a little over a decade) I found myself in the hospital for gastritis and numerous vitamin and mineral deficiencies but mainly a nasty vitamin b-12 deficiency. Now I have found that I can function more clearly with a little bit of animal protein and after releasing the guilt of eating meat again after ten years of vegetarianism I feel better. I switched to macrobiotics in NYC and when I moved to Boston I found it difficult to maintain the lifestyle with the partner I was with at the time. At this point I can't bring myself to a strict macro practice but want to reincorporate a majority of the elements back into my life and diet.
